My 2001 Sterling Mist GXE is only 3 days old. It has a factory installed rear spoiler but no foglights. I would love to install foglights. My question is how difficult is it to install the foglights? They are very expensive and the dealer wants quite a bit to install them. I would love to lower the cost by installing them myself. I am not a mechanic by any means but I am pretty good with my hands.

Also, has anyone noticed a bumpy ride in the GXE? I am hoping the tires are just out of balance. It is particularly bad between 40-45 mph but is noticeable most of the time at any speed.

I installed OEM foglights on my GXE myself. I spent about about an hour or so doing it. It is not difficult. Courtesy Nissan has the instructions online. There is really no reason to let the dealer install them unless you are really feeling lazy and want to give your money away. There is a big improvement in visibility at night with the fog lights on. I couldn't stant the plastic pieces that Nissan installed instead of the fog lights. It looks so much better with the fog lights installed.
